dicomfind

Найдите местоположение и значение целевого атрибута в метаданных DICOM

    Описание

    пример

    attributeinfo = dicomfind(info,attribute) находит местоположение и значение поля метаданных DICOM attribute из структуры метаданных DICOM info. Чтобы извлечь структуру метаданных DICOM из файла DICOM, использовать dicominfo. Можно использовать dicomfind помочь найти значения для элементов метаданных, которые глубоко вкладываются в info структура.

    attributeinfo = dicomfind(filename,attribute) находит значение элемента метаданных attribute из файла DICOM filename.

    Примеры

    свернуть все

    Создайте структуру метаданных DICOM, info, при помощи dicominfo функция.

    info = dicominfo("rtstruct.dcm");

    Найдите значение и местоположение в info структура ROINumber поле метаданных. dicomfind функция возвращает результаты в таблицу с двумя столбцами: Location и Value.

    ROINumber = dicomfind(info,"ROINumber")
    ROINumber=2×2 table
                          Location                      Value
        ____________________________________________    _____
    
        {'StructureSetROISequence.Item_1.ROINumber'}    {[1]}
        {'StructureSetROISequence.Item_2.ROINumber'}    {[2]}
    
    

    Найдите значение ROINumber поле метаданных и его местоположение в структуре метаданных DICOM. Задайте имя поля метаданных и имя файла DICOM. Функция возвращает результаты в таблицу с двумя столбцами: Location и Value.

    ROINumber = dicomfind("rtstruct.dcm","ROINumber")
    ROINumber=2×2 table
                          Location                      Value
        ____________________________________________    _____
    
        {'StructureSetROISequence.Item_1.ROINumber'}    {[1]}
        {'StructureSetROISequence.Item_2.ROINumber'}    {[2]}
    
    

    Входные параметры

    свернуть все

    Метаданные DICOM в виде структуры. Можно извлечь структуру метаданных DICOM из файла DICOM при помощи dicominfo функция.

    Типы данных: struct

    Имя поля метаданных DICOM в виде строкового скаляра или вектора символов. Написание и капитализация attribute должен совпадать с полным именем поля метаданных в структуре метаданных входа DICOM, info.

    Типы данных: string | char

    Имя файла DICOM в виде строкового скаляра или вектора символов.

    Пример: "rtstruct.dcm"

    Типы данных: string | char

    Выходные аргументы

    свернуть все

    Местоположение и значение заданного атрибута DICOM, возвращенного как таблица с двумя столбцами: Location и Value. Location списки столбцов название атрибута с помощью записи через точку, обеспечивая ее положение во вложенной структуре метаданных DICOM. Value списки столбцов значение присвоены для каждого экземпляра атрибута в структуре метаданных DICOM.

    Введенный в R2021b